          Many assume sneaking into LA’s central transit hub means limping with unreliable rides. In reality, rental options are professional, driver-verified, and often include insurance and GPS—mirroring airport quality at a fraction of downtown convenience. Others worry about cramming a vehicle into tight station spaces, but modern rental fleets prioritize compatible vehicle sizes with clear space markers. Finally, some believe it’s only for tourists—in truth, commuters, business travelers, and anyone navigating LA’s sprawl benefit immensely.

          This concept thrives on two converging digital and behavioral shifts. First, the increase in foreign arrivals and business travelers to Southern California has amplified demand for flexible transport solutions. Second, the growing popularity of Union Station as a modern mobility hub—with seamless connections to Amtrak, Metro Rail, light rail, and ride-share drop-offs—positioned it as the ideal launching point for spontaneous exploration.
